THE VALUE IS NOT RAW AMBER. IT IS CONTROLLED INTEGRATION.
Baltic amber is purified, micronised and integrated into a polymer matrix. AMBRA TEX uses a proprietary masterbatch so the amber becomes part of the fibre rather than a coating or surface treatment.
The platform does not need to own every factory. It needs to control the formulation, integration parameters, verification and certification rights every authorised producer requires.

THE MASTERBATCH IS THE CONTROL POINT.
Industrial partners provide capacity; the controlled integration layer preserves the standard.
Material Core
Baltic amber — prevalently succinite — selected, purified and micronised. Value lies in controlled particle size, formulation, dispersion and process compatibility.
AMBRA TEX
Micronised amber structurally integrated into the polymer matrix through a proprietary masterbatch — not a coating or surface treatment.
Masterbatch Control Point
Qualified material, formulation, particle distribution, dispersion, process parameters, know-how, batch verification, specification and certification rights.
Industrial Integration
Existing compounding and spinning infrastructure provides capacity; the platform retains control over the integration layer defining authorised output.
Certification & IP
Patent portfolio, exclusive technology access, know-how, Oeko-Tex validation, standards pathways and contractual licensing.
Application Platform
Luxury textiles, wellness, hospitality, technical constructions and architectural surfaces translated from one material core.
